专业 学院同步
This commit is contained in:
@@ -81,4 +81,6 @@ public interface SrsMajorsMapper extends EasyBaseMapper<SrsMajors>
|
|||||||
void updateSrsStudentList(@Param("studentList") List<SrsMajors> studentList);
|
void updateSrsStudentList(@Param("studentList") List<SrsMajors> studentList);
|
||||||
|
|
||||||
Long selectXYID(String xydm);
|
Long selectXYID(String xydm);
|
||||||
|
|
||||||
|
Long selectOldDeptIdByDeptName(String deptName);
|
||||||
}
|
}
|
||||||
|
@@ -208,9 +208,9 @@ public class SrsMajorsServiceImpl implements ISrsMajorsService
|
|||||||
// srsMajors1.setCollegeId(0L);//学院id/科室号
|
// srsMajors1.setCollegeId(0L);//学院id/科室号
|
||||||
// }
|
// }
|
||||||
// }
|
// }
|
||||||
if (map.get("yxdm")!=null) {
|
if (map.get("yxmc")!=null) {
|
||||||
//使用代码查询学院id
|
//使用代码查询学院id
|
||||||
Long yxdm = srsMajorsMapper.selectXYID(map.get("yxdm").toString());
|
Long yxdm = srsMajorsMapper.selectOldDeptIdByDeptName(map.get("yxmc").toString());
|
||||||
if (yxdm!=null) {
|
if (yxdm!=null) {
|
||||||
srsMajors1.setCollegeId(yxdm);//学院id
|
srsMajors1.setCollegeId(yxdm);//学院id
|
||||||
}else {
|
}else {
|
||||||
|
@@ -169,4 +169,11 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|||||||
#{majorId}
|
#{majorId}
|
||||||
</foreach>
|
</foreach>
|
||||||
</delete>
|
</delete>
|
||||||
|
|
||||||
|
<select id="selectOldDeptIdByDeptName" resultType="Long">
|
||||||
|
select b.dept_id
|
||||||
|
from sys_dept_map as a
|
||||||
|
left join sys_dept as b on a.old_dept_id = b.dept_id
|
||||||
|
where b.dept_name = #{deptName}
|
||||||
|
</select>
|
||||||
</mapper>
|
</mapper>
|
||||||
|
Reference in New Issue
Block a user